The UK (I'm in the UK so this is how I remember it lol) were kinda a bit behind with Gaga, not by much but enough to jumble up the singles. It was JD >PF and then Paparazzi. But like 3 weeks after Paparazzi (video) was released, we had LoveGame, so it was like two gaga singles out at once.

She kinda launched in January 2009 here with Just Dance being #1 in January and I believe Poker Face ended JD's run on the UK chart (I may be wrong but I used to listen every Sunday to the chart show and be so into it! Sadly not so much anymore).

I think one of Gaga's first UK performances (televised) was on 'The Sunday Night Project' hosted by Alan Carr, quite a forgotten performance now.
